Can I use these bonuses on live dealer games?
Almost never. Live dealer games usually contribute 10% or less to wagering. Some exclude them entirely. I tried using a bonus on blackjack once and it didn’t count. Stick to slots if you’re clearing a bonus. Or just play with real money if you want live dealer.

Red Flags I’ve Noticed in 2026 Offers
I’ve been burned before. A few years back, I took a bonus that seemed great, but the max bet was £2. I couldn’t play any decent slots without breaking the terms. So here’s what I look for now:
- Max bet limits lower than £5. Avoid.
- Wagering requirements above 45x. Not worth it.
- Bonuses that expire in less than 7 days. That’s just stressful.
- Exclusion of high RTP slots from wagering. Some casinos block games like Blood Suckers or 1429 Uncharted Seas. That’s a sign they don’t want you to win.

How to Maximise These Bonuses Like a Sports Bettor
I treat casino bonuses like I treat arbitrage bets. I calculate the expected value before I even click deposit. Here’s my formula:
- Take the bonus amount. Say £100.
- Multiply by the wagering requirement (35x). That’s £3,500 in bets.
- Assume an average RTP of 96%. That means expected loss is 4% of £3,500 = £140.
- Compare to the bonus value. If the bonus is £100 and the expected loss is £140, you’re in negative EV. Skip it.
But if the RTP is 97% and wagering is 30x, the expected loss is £90 on £3,000 wagered. The bonus is £100. That’s +£10 EV. That’s worth taking.
Most people don’t do this math. They just see a big number and click. That’s how casinos make money. Be smarter.
